Independence Day of Pakistan celebrated at Ankara

 

ANAKRA, 14 August 2011:  The 65th Independence Day of Pakistan was commemorated at Pakistan Embassy Ankara today. The Ambassador of Pakistan H.E. Mr. Muhammad Haroon Shaukat unfurled the national flag on the tune of national anthem in the presence of Pakistani community and Embassy officials.  He read out the messages of the President and the Prime Minister on the occasion.

 

The President of Pakistan Mr. Asif Ali Zardari in his message stated that sixty four years ago, the birth of Pakistan epitomized the successful culmination of a long and arduous struggle by Muslims of the sub-continent under the inspiring leadership of Mr. Mohammad Ali Jinnah. Jinnah envisioned Pakistan as a homeland for the Muslims of South Asia where democracy, constitutionalism and rule of law would reign. The coalition Pakistan Peoples Party led government is determined to vigorously pursue the objective of taking Pakistan along the path of prosperity, progress and democracy

 

The message of the Prime Minister of Pakistan Syed Yusuf Raza Gilani highlighted that many positive developments have taken place in the country, which have the potential of steering our national direction as envisaged by the founding fathers. Robust media, active civil society and rising middle class are the manifestation of vibrant Pakistan. The Parliament has approved historic constitutional amendments, which have reset the direction of administrative and political power in favour of the federating units.

 

The Ambassador later on briefed the members of the Pakistani community about recent developments in Pakistan-Turkey relations. He said members of Pakistani community are also the Ambassadors of their country and urged them to continue playing their active role in bringing the two countries further closer.

MOTORWAY POLICE BUSTED A GANG OF CRIMINALS AND ARRESTED        THREE DACOITS.

 

                        Motorway Police busted a gang of criminals and arrested three dacoits, who were involved  to loot road users on Murree Expressway by stopping them on gun point and recovered wire of Rs. 40,000/-. As per details, Motorway Police was informed by a road user that some dacoits looted his wire worth Rs.40,000/- and ran away in a Suzuki pickup No.IDT-1734. On this information, Motorway police alerted all patrolling cars. After few minutes NH&MP officers DSP Syyed Iqrar Hussain Shah, SPO Tayyab Nazir, SPO Malik Awais and PO Muhammad Shafiq saw the said Suzuki pickup and signaled to stop, but the driver of pickup instead of stopping it sped away and tried to run away. Motorway police officers chased the pickup and bursted the tyre of pickup with firing. After some moments, motorway police succeeded to arrest three dacoits namely Fayyaz, Azeem and Amjad, and recovered the looted wire alongwith arms & ammunition. The arrested culprits admitted that they are involved in different dacoities and the gang is consisting of 7 members and the head of the gang is Mr. Talat s/o Mehmood. Later on, the arrested dacoits alongwith the arms and ammunitions were handed over to the local police for further legal action and investigation. The Inspector General, National Highways & Motorway Police Mr. Zafarullah Khan has appreciated the performance of the officers who took part in this incident.

Pakistani Foreign Minister meets Turkish President, Prime Minister

Facilitative economic framework, PTA, bilateral investment treaty on the cards

 

ISTANBUL, 12 August 2011: Foreign Minister of Pakistan Ms Hina Rabbani Khar, visiting Turkey on the invitation of her Turkish counterpart Prof. Dr. Ahmet Davutoğlu, met separately with President Abdullah Gul and Prime Minister Recep Tayyip Erdogan at Istanbul today.

 

Conveying the greetings of President Zardari to H.E. Abdullah Gül, Ms Khar appreciated Turkey's positive role in the Middle East and said both countries could be pillars of strength in the region. Showing satisfaction over the level of growing economic ties, President Gul said Turkish leadership is encouraging Turkish businessmen to further expand their investment ventures in Pakistan, specially in the energy sector. President Gul said he is personally pursuing the fast cargo goods train project. This will reduce transportation time between Islamabad and Istanbul from present sixteen days to only seven days.

 

During her meetings with both the President and the Prime Minister, Ms Khar emphasized on need to upgrade rail and road links between Pakistan and Turkey. She said this will not only boost economic activities between the two countries but could benefit the neighboring countries' access to EU market.

 

Lauding Turkish initiatives for bringing peace and stability in the region, Ms Khar said Pakistan will extend full support to the forthcoming regional conference on Afghanistan being held in Turkey on 2nd November this year.

 

Ms Khar also briefed the Turkish leaders on her recent visit to India. She said Pakistan remains committed to a constructive, sustained and result-oriented process of engagement with India. Continuing the dialogue will ultimately lead to the resolution of all outstanding issues including the core issue of Kashmir, she added.

 

In her meeting with Turkish Prime Minister Recep Tayyip Erdogan, Ms Khar conveyed the greetings of Prime Minister Gilani on AK Party's landslide victory in recent general elections in Turkey. Turkish Premier said he is looking forward to his forthcoming visit to Pakistan for attending High Level Cooperation Council meeting.

 

Mr. Erdogan agreed with Ms Khar that both the countries need to place greater emphasis on bilateral economic cooperation, especially in key sectors including infrastructure, engineering, textiles, energy, agriculture, telecommunications, mining and technology ventures. They emphasized on the need to consider facilitative economic frameworks including Preferential Trade Arrangement, opening of bank branches in each other countries, and firming up investment protection regimes.
